SBA grants, including any $10,000 programs, are not loans and do not require repayment. They are usually allocated for specific purposes or to support particular economic development goals. Eligibility criteria are distinct from loan requirements.
Yes, a startup LLC in Oregon can qualify for business loans. Lenders will review your business plan, financial projections, and management experience. Demonstrating the potential for consistent revenue is key to securing funding.
To qualify for a business loan in Oregon, lenders assess your business credit, revenue history, cash flow, and any collateral. For startups, a comprehensive business plan and understanding of the local market are also vital.
An LLC is a standard business structure for obtaining small business loans. Lenders in Oregon will examine the LLC's financial performance and its business strategy. The LLC designation itself does not preclude loan approval.
